A dental crown is a restoration that can restore the normal function and appearance of your tooth. With many different dental restorative options available, it can be difficult to determine which one you might need on your own. Here are some instances in which you could benefit from a dental crown:

To Restore a Damaged Tooth

Small cavities can be removed and filled with regular dental filling material; however, when the cavity is large enough, a crown might be needed to cover part or all of the tooth. A crown can also hold together a cracked or badly broken tooth. A crown can protect your remaining tooth structure, and restore your normal chewing function.

To Cover a Discolored Tooth

Crowns aren’t just fintended for functional purposes—they can also enhance the appearance of your smile! If you have a badly discolored tooth, a crown can cover it, and no one will even notice it’s there. Crowns are custom-made to fit comfortably over your tooth and blend in with the surrounding teeth. The crown will even be colored to match your natural tooth color. With a crown, you can feel confident showing your smile again!

To Help Fill a Space Between Teeth

A crown can be used as part of a dental bridge to fill a single gap or multiple gaps between your teeth. A dental bridge requires two crowns to be placed on the teeth on each side of the gap. These hold the filler tooth/teeth in place to restore the appearance and function of your missing tooth/teeth. By filling the gap with a dental bridge, you also prevent surrounding teeth from shifting out of place.
